- Stock #[removed phone] - Very Nice Blue Water Boat!This 1977 Morgan is a true classic, they don't make sailboats like this one anymore. The current owner has had her for five years and has taken amazing care of this boat and has meticulously kept up with maintenance.Outside on the deck it can get a little tight but for an avid sailor this won't be a problem, plus giving a little space up outside makes a huge difference down below . Downstairs does not feel crowded at all. There are two bunks upfront and a forward master berth, Every bunk has storage underneath . Next to the master berth is a head with a shower .
